Hart dropped a doubleheader to West Michigan Conference Rivers foe North Muskegon Tuesday, 10-0 and 15-2.
The
Pirates (8-8, 4-2 WMC Rivers) struggled defensively in game one,
committing six errors that led to four unearned runs. Hart managed three
hits in the game - one each by Makenna Carrier, Sydney Bateson and
Bailey Helenhouse - but didn't draw any walks, hurting its cause at the
plate.
Hart briefly tied game two at 1 when Bateson ripped a
RBI double to score Kora Hiddema in the first inning, but the Norse took
over from there and won in five innings by mercy rule. Bateson's hit
was one of two for Hart in the game, with Carrier getting the other one.
Three errors led to six unearned runs.
